Teeth Brushers
30th November 1908: Spare the brush and spoil the TEETH. Schoolgirls in a dental hygiene class demonstrating how to hold a toothbrush. (Photo by Topical Press Agency/Getty Images)

Teeth Brushers - A Glimpse into Dental Hygiene Education in 1908
EDITORS COMMENTS
. This print takes us back to a time when dental hygiene was still an emerging concept. Captured on the 30th of November, 1908, it showcases a group of schoolgirls participating in a dental hygiene class. The young girls are diligently demonstrating the correct way to hold a toothbrush, emphasizing the importance of proper oral care. Set against the backdrop of an old-fashioned classroom with a blackboard, this image reflects both the educational and societal norms prevalent during that era. It offers us insight into how dental health was gradually becoming recognized as essential for overall well-being.
